Visitors and locals are frequently seen wearing shorts, polo shirts, and tank tops during the day. Women are often spotted in colorful sundresses or lightweight linen or cotton pants, all of which provide comfort and coolness. Flip flops, deck shoes, sandals, or Birkenstocks are popular forms of footwear.

Summers in Palm Springs are very hot, with next to no rain and temperatures as high as 105° Fahrenheit. If you’re visiting Palm Springs during this time, you should make sure to wear lots of loose clothing such as dresses, flowy skirts, or shorts.
